INTERNAL MEMO — Large-Deal Discount Policy

To: Sales Leads
From: Commercial Operations, Quellis Systems

Effective immediately, deals above 500 units of the Ostrev platform require sign-off from the regional commercial head before any discount beyond 15% is offered. Discounts between 10% and 15% remain at lead discretion, with margin impact logged. Exceptions go through the deal desk. The confidential note on forward plans appears below.

management briefing: Headcount on the Belix team goes from 60 to 93 by the end of November. Gross margin on Belix came in at 23 percent against a plan of 47 percent.

FINANCE REVIEW SUMMARY — PILOT CHURN

Churn in the Larkspur pilot exceeded forecast, concentrated among small accounts onboarded in the first wave. Revenue impact is modest; acquisition spend on the cohort is written off. Retention fixes ship next cycle. Margin on remaining pilot accounts holds above plan. The board should read the confidential note below before the pilot go/no-go decision.

board note of kawig-tahog: Ulairax Works is in early talks to buy Noriusix Works for about $31.4 million. The Pelmir launch date is April 2, and nothing goes to the press before then.

Quick heads-up on Pinwheel UI versioning: we cut a minor release every sprint, and anything touching component props needs a changeset file in the PR. No changeset, no merge — the bot will nag you. Majors are rare and go through the design council first. The full policy, with examples of what counts as breaking, lives on the internal page below.

wiki page, bahip-yahip: https://grafana.qirvanlabs.corp/browse/display/projects/cc3a1b9dbfc9

Subject: Key rotation — crondrift service

For future maintainers: while investigating the scheduler drift on the Tallowmere batch hosts, we found the crondrift probe still using a credential from the original deployment. It was rotated today as part of cleanup. If drift alerts go quiet after a deploy, check this first — the probe fails silently on auth errors, which is exactly what masked the drift for three weeks. The probe config lives in the standard env file. The replacement key for the internal crondrift gateway follows.

API key for fahop-kahog: qvz23-FPNGbaKBTQUvhqADhGBdFuu